26*4882a593Smuzhiyun /*
27*4882a593Smuzhiyun  * NOTE:-
28*4882a593Smuzhiyun  * This file is a exact copy of trunk/components/opensource/pom/pom.h.
29*4882a593Smuzhiyun  * Any changes needed to this file should reflect in trunk too.
30*4882a593Smuzhiyun  * Otherwise POM(power on off manager) and dhd will go out of sync
31*4882a593Smuzhiyun  */
32*4882a593Smuzhiyun 
33*4882a593Smuzhiyun /*
34*4882a593Smuzhiyun  * Donot change the order of func ids below.
35*4882a593Smuzhiyun  * Order of invoking the power off and power on handlers is importent during
36*4882a593Smuzhiyun  * power toggle through API: pom_toggle_reg_on.
37*4882a593Smuzhiyun  * WLAN FW should be loaded first after REG-ON. Otherwise SR doesnot work.
38*4882a593Smuzhiyun  *
39*4882a593Smuzhiyun  */
40*4882a593Smuzhiyun enum pom_func_id {
41*4882a593Smuzhiyun 	WLAN_FUNC_ID = 0,
42*4882a593Smuzhiyun 	BT_FUNC_ID = 1,
43*4882a593Smuzhiyun 	MAX_COEX_FUNC = 2
44*4882a593Smuzhiyun };
45*4882a593Smuzhiyun 
46*4882a593Smuzhiyun enum pom_toggle_reason {
47*4882a593Smuzhiyun 	BY_WLAN_DUE_TO_WLAN = 0,
48*4882a593Smuzhiyun 	BY_WLAN_DUE_TO_BT = 1,
49*4882a593Smuzhiyun 	BY_BT_DUE_TO_BT = 2,
50*4882a593Smuzhiyun 	BY_BT_DUE_TO_WLAN = 3,
51*4882a593Smuzhiyun 	BY_USER_PROCESS = 4,
52*4882a593Smuzhiyun 	BY_UNKNOWN_REASON = 5
53*4882a593Smuzhiyun };
54*4882a593Smuzhiyun 
55*4882a593Smuzhiyun /* Common structure to be used to register and de-register from BT/WLAN */
56*4882a593Smuzhiyun typedef struct pom_func_handler {
57*4882a593Smuzhiyun 	unsigned char func_id;
58*4882a593Smuzhiyun 	void *handler;
59*4882a593Smuzhiyun 	int (*power_off)(void *handler, unsigned char reason);
60*4882a593Smuzhiyun 	int (*power_on)(void *handler, unsigned char reason);
61*4882a593Smuzhiyun } pom_func_handler_t;
62*4882a593Smuzhiyun 
63*4882a593Smuzhiyun /* Register call back during attach of each function */
64*4882a593Smuzhiyun extern int pom_func_register(struct pom_func_handler *func);
65*4882a593Smuzhiyun 
66*4882a593Smuzhiyun /* De-Register call back during detach of each function */
67*4882a593Smuzhiyun extern int pom_func_deregister(struct pom_func_handler *func);
68*4882a593Smuzhiyun 
69*4882a593Smuzhiyun /* Toggle Reg ON, called to recover from bad state */
70*4882a593Smuzhiyun extern int pom_toggle_reg_on(unsigned char func_id, unsigned char reason);
